The New Orleans Saints and the Atlanta Falcons square off in Week 1 of the 2022-23 NFL season in Atlanta. The last time these two teams played the Saints won 30-20 to end the season on Week 18 last year, and New Orleans just missed out on the final wild card spot too despite the win. The Falcons beat the Saints first last year too, in Week 9.
